Doha raises the curtain on 2021 circuit

Doha raises the curtain on 2021 circuit

The countdown to the first event of the 2021 Longines Global Champions Tour and GCL is on as top riders and teams get ready for the high octane season opener. The stars of show jumping will be heading to Qatar for the all-important first leg which takes place at the world class AL SHAQAB equestrian centre in the capital city Doha from 4 -6 March.
 

Doha is the capital and largest city in Qatar, located on a small peninsula extending into the Persian Gulf. Until the mid-19th century, Doha was a small fishing and pearling village but it has grown rapidly and today Doha welcomes you with its ultra-modern buildings, immense towers and superb museums, but above all its magnificent Corniche and crystal clear waters.

 

The Longines Global Champions Tour of Doha takes place at Al Shaqab, a world-leading equestrian centre. This centre was founded in 1992 by His Highness, The Father Emir Sheikh Hamad Bin Khalifa Al Thani, with the mission to preserve and promote Arabian horses,  with the highest standards of breeding and showing of these amazing horses.

 

The centre also provides innovative, educational and competitive opportunities in all equestrian disciplines.

 

Al Shaqab is member of Qatar Foundation, founded in 1995 by His Highness Sheikh Hamad bin Khalifa Al Thani, the father Amir. The Qatar Foundation is chaired by Her Highness Sheikha Moza bint Nasser. The Qatar Foundation carries out its mission through three strategic pillars: education, science and research, and community development.
